Huds made of LED and laser lights finds its way in vehicles applications

26-10-2019
Global LED manufacturers regard car led lights application a niche market. The booming electric vehicle and self-driving technology require  more power saving solutions.
Head up display units on a driving car

Head up display (HUD) which enables drivers to see information while looking the road is an application that can be enhanced through the latest LED technologies. A HUD system usually include a picture generating unit (PGU) consisting of an LED array, a thin film transistor production display, a lens system and beam splitter. The units projects images and the images are reflected through fold mirrors and magnified on the windshield or a glass.

There are three types of HUDs for the automotive market, combiner HUD, windshield HUD and AR HUD. Combiner HUD has been replacing by windshield HUD and the application of AR HUD is more popular in high-end automobile models.

AR HUD is better windshield HUD as it offers a longer virtual image distance (VID) which is around 7.5 to 15 meters and a wider field of view (FOV) that enable drivers to focus on the front road without changing vision and attention to the windshield.

Power LED or laser lights are the most important components for HUDs as they need to provide light that is bright enough for drivers clearly see the projected images and information. Suppliers of the LED components of HUD include OSRAM Continental, Nichia and Episar.
